Hello,

When an image is added using the upload function in wysiwyg, is there an automatic way of adding:

rel="lightbox-Page Title" title="my caption"

Can I also automate the link to the larger version?

Basically I would like to use the lightbox programme to link from the image selected using wysiwyg and the automatically add a link to the largest sized image and add tha above lightbox code.

I know you can add a link to the larger image and edit the html like the following post but I don't think my client would get it.

Hi Jono,

This is a lot easier to do if you use an Upload field, but possible with a Wysiwyg.

If you right-click on an image in a wysiwyg field and select "Insert/edit image", you can change its size and "Image description". The Image description adds an alt tag to the image, and you can use a little PHP to fix up the HTML:

<?php
$record['content'] = preg_replace('|<img alt=|', '<img rel="lightbox-Page Title" title=', $record['content']);
echo $record['content'];
?>


Adding a link would be a little more tricky. I'm not exactly sure what code is required for the version of Lightbox you're using, but it would probably work something like this:

<?php
$record['content'] = preg_replace('|<img alt="([^"]*)" src="([^"]*)"([^>]*>)|', '<a href="\\2"><img rel="lightbox-Page Title" title="\\1" src="\\2"\\3</a>', $record['content']);
echo $record['content'];
?>


I hope this helps!

Hi Jono,

We're not experts as TinyMCE and we don't really support changes to it, but try this for the next step:

- Edit /cmsAdmin/lib/wysiwyg.php
- Search for "plugins:"
- Edit these two lines and add the code in red:

Around line 18:
plugins: 'safari,inlinepopups,contextmenu,table,fullscreen,paste,media,spellchecker,advlink',

Around line 53:
plugins: "safari,inlinepopups,contextmenu,table,fullscreen,paste,media,spellchecker,advlink",

Then reload the page in your CMS and see if it works.

Hope that helps!
